- Origin Country: Colombia
- Region: Quindio
- Varieties: Caturra
- Altitude: 1,600 meters above sea level
- Farm: Campo Hermoso
Every Cup of Coffee Has a Story
Sequential co-fermented processing is an innovative fermentation method that combines traditional techniques with experimental additions. Edwin Noreña incorporates fresh passion fruit and coffee mossto into a carefully controlled dual-fermentation process, creating distinct and explosive flavor profiles in the coffee beans.
At Finca Campo Hermoso, Edwin Noreña has revolutionized coffee processing through intensive research and development. Starting with premium cherries harvested above 24° brix, the coffee undergoes an initial anoxic fermentation for 12 hours with fresh passion fruit and coffee mossto. After depulping with 50% mucilage intact, a second 12-hour fermentation follows before the beans are dried for 26 days as a honey process.
